Did
you know?
That Roberts Glass does more than just glass replacement.
We have two divisions that make up our company. The first
is our commercial division. Specializing in commercial storefronts
and virtually an unlimited source of applications for commercial
glass. From glass & glazing for high rise buildings to
glass shelving.
Then
we have our residential division. Residential blankets the
residential market by being able to cater to the new home
builder, contractors and remodelers as well as the individual
home owners needs. Providing an array of New Construction
and replacement products.

New
Product
On
the Residential side Marvin Windows and Doors has introduced
their new Ultimate Replacement Casement Insert. This new product
will feature design flexibility, versatility while allowing
for a simple installation. Commercially rated with a DP50
rating. Energy Star compliant (N, NC, SC, S) Standard Marvin
Options include: 5) wood species, 19) clad colors, 9) clad
casings and 6 subsills, and 8) hardware finishes. This window
meets egress and is sized to the opening. Just another way
that shows Marvin’s products are “Built Around
You“.
